What was Hughes' first published poem?

Hughes' first published poem was "The Negro Speaks of Rivers," which appeared in The Crisis magazine in 1921. This poem established Hughes as a prominent voice in the Harlem Renaissance, a literary and artistic movement that celebrated African American culture and identity. The poem's evocative imagery and powerful rhythms explore Themes of history, heritage, and the search for a sense of belonging.
